Why you SHOULDN'T move to Miami from an ex-Floridian:

1. No income tax may not mean you'll be paying less.

The government still needs to fund everything and they have to get the money from somewhere. Pay attention to sales and property tax rates. Also, lack of wealth distribution efforts puts extra pressure on the poor.
2. The weather is not friendly.

Be prepared for extreme humidity that will cause changes in your skin and hair. And the bugs that come with it. The seasons are hot and hotter. Tornados and hurricanes are not outside of the norm. My own home was destroyed by 2004 hurricanes.
3. Florida man is a thing.

Maybe it's the heat or something in the water but bizarre things happen in Florida. I don't know another state that has an entire subreddit dedicated to their crazy stories. Go check it out if you need entertainment.
Most importantly, don't move somewhere just because it went viral!

The best part about the expansion of remote work this year is you can finally choose where to live based on what makes you happy rather than where you "have" to be. Take advantage!
